Kachutali Baligaon
Kachutali Baligaon is a village located in Gogamukh subdivision of Dhemaji district in Assam, India. It is situated 7km away from sub-district headquarter Gogamukh (tehsildar office) and 35km away from district headquarter Dhemaji. As per 2009 stats, Kachutali is the gram panchayat of Kachutali Baligaon village.

About Kachutali Baligaon
According to Census 2011, the location code or village code of Kachutali Baligaon is 289729. The village spans a total geographical area of 215.32 hectares. Dhemaji is nearest town to Kachutali Baligaon village for all major economic activities, which is approximately 32km away.

Population of Kachutali Baligaon
Below is a concise population overview of Kachutali Baligaon as per the Census 2011 data. The table highlights the key population metrics categorized by gender and social groups.
Particulars | Total | Male | Female |
---|---|---|---|
Total Population | 721 | 375 | 346 |
Child Population (0–6 yrs) | 122 | 70 | 52 |
Scheduled Castes (SC) | N/A | N/A | N/A |
Scheduled Tribes (ST) | 493 | 252 | 241 |
Literate Population | 441 | 257 | 184 |
Illiterate Population | 280 | 118 | 162 |
Here's a detailed summary of the Basic Population Details of Kachutali Baligaon village:
- The total population of Kachutali Baligaon village is around 721, including approximately 375 males and 346 females, with a sex ratio of 922 females per 1,000 males.
- There are about 122 children aged 0–6 years in Kachutali Baligaon village, reflecting the young population in the village.
- Kachutali Baligaon village has 493 residents from the Scheduled Tribes (ST).
- The literacy rate of Kachutali Baligaon village is about 61.17%, with male literacy at 68.53% and female literacy at 53.18%.
- There are around 141 households in Kachutali Baligaon village.
Connectivity of Kachutali Baligaon
Connectivity plays a major role in improving access, opportunities, and overall development of villages like Kachutali Baligaon. As per the 2011 stats, Kachutali Baligaon had access to public bus service, private bus service and railway station.
Connectivity Type | Status (in year 2011) |
---|---|
Public Bus Service | Available within 5 - 10 km distance |
Private Bus Service | Available within village |
Railway Station | Available within 5 - 10 km distance |
